Federal Register Description/Summary
FMCSA issues regulatory guidance concerning the applicability of the term ‘‘driver’’ to ‘‘tillerman,’’ a person who controls the steerable rear axle on a commercial motor vehicle. The term ‘‘driver’’ is used in FMCSA’s commercial driver’s license requirements and in the Agency’s general safety rules.
